Self-study has become an increasingly popular method of learning, especially with the rise of online resources and digital tools. On the one hand, self-study offers numerous benefits. For instance, it allows learners to set their own pace and schedule, which can be particularly helpful for those with busy lives or conflicting commitments. Additionally, self-study enables learners to focus on specific areas of interest or weakness, leading to more effective learning outcomes.

On the other hand, self-study also has its drawbacks. One major con is the lack of social interaction and support, which can lead to feelings of isolation and motivation. Furthermore, self-study requires a high degree of discipline and self-motivation, which can be challenging for some learners to maintain.

Overall, while self-study offers many advantages, it is essential to weigh these against the potential drawbacks and consider individual learning styles and needs.
